Discover the natural beauty of North East England along the 2000-year-old Hadrian's Wall.
This 73-mile-long World Heritage Site has 25 Roman forts and museums to visit.
Two of the best are Housesteads and Vindolanda. Both have museums and, during the summer, Vindolanda has archaeological digs which visitors can take part in.
There are a number of excellent cycle routes and if you want a really long walk you can follow the whole length of the Wall on the National Trail Path - taking an average of six days to complete!
